Andreas Vesalius (1514 - 1564) was an anatomist, physician, and author of one of the most influential books on human anatomy, De humani corporis fabrica (On the Workings of the Human Body). Vesalius is often referred to as the founder of modern human anatomy. This skeleton leans on a monument bearing the inscription "Vivitur ingenio, caetera mortis erunt!" which means "Genius lives on, all else is mortal."
